Protecting Public Wi-Fi with Encryption

Public Wi-Fi networks provide a convenient way to stay connected on the go, but they can also pose a significant security risk. When you connect to an public network, your data is transmitting in plain text, making it susceptible to devious actors.

,As a result it's essential to use encryption when connecting to public Wi-Fi. Encryption scrambles your data, making it unreadable to anyone who tries to intercept it.

Following are some crucial tips for securing your connection on public Wi-Fi:

* In all instances, choose a network that requires authentication, such as WPA2 or WPA3.

* Refrain from using public Wi-Fi for important activities like online banking or purchasing.

* Consider using a VPN (Virtual Private Network) to create a secure tunnel between your device and the internet.

Remember taking these precautions can materially reduce the risk of your data being stolen on public Wi-Fi networks.
